The juniors for United States History dressed up as famous person from the 1920s. They had to write a biography about their chosen person and speak to their classmates at our fake speakeasy.

Mrs. Haugen's 2nd grade and Mr. Grande's Biology students started a series on plant growth today! Students will monitor and record future growth in their plants, learning how they grow and what they need to grow along the way! Stay tuned for updates! Big shoutout to Taylor and the Cando Greenhouse for providing the seeds for this activity!

Thank you to everyone who was able to contribute to the food drive! We were able to collect over 1,400 items to donate to the Cando Area Food Pantry and qualify for an additional $500 donation from Thrivent Financial.

On Wednesday, aerospace students had a chance to visit the Fargo Jet Center and the Air Museum. They had a great time exploring potential aviation careers and learning about a variety of aircrafts.
